Our UNIFOC focusing mounts are external focusing devices designed to provide precise focus adjustments for lenses without integrated focusing mechanisms. They allow for the smooth and precise control of lens position along the optical axis without moving the camera or the object.
More than 25 years ago, the system with a V38 interface, then known as the "macro system", was developed for image processing. It should be more compact than the UNIFOC 25 and optimized for industrial applications. The lenses, nowadays known as PYRITE, were given a metal body and a lockable aperture without detent. The UNIFOC 12 is significantly more compact than the UNIFOC 25 and has a linear movement and a stroke scale.
